One of Europe's biggest clubs is plotting a huge £90m move for Bruno Fernandes from Man United as reported by the Daily Star.

The news has been picked up across national media and United fans could become worried at the potential of Bruno following in Cristiano Ronaldo's footsteps.

That's because Real Madrid want the United main man who has once again been pivotal for the Red Devils in what has proven to be an exceptionally tough season.

The national paper claimed that Madrid are willing to pay £90m for the Portuguese midfielder, which would be a club record departure for Man United ahead of Ronaldo who left for £80m in 2009.

They also revealed that Real Madrid have had people at almost every recent United game, home and away, to watch the mercurial play-maker in action.

The 30-year-old is seen as an ideal replacement for Luka Modric who, despite still impressing this season, is undoubtably in the twilight of his career at 39-years-old.

Bruno would also be part of an overhaul at the club which is likely to see Trent Alexander-Arnold join the squad as well as potential other transfers.

Fernandes has 16 goals and 16 assists in 44 matches this season while has 95 goals in 277 games for the Red Devils.
